Engage Technologies Signs Thirty New Customers and Completes Merger with Accipiter, Inc.

ANDOVER, Mass. and RALEIGH, N.C.--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Oct. 26,
1998--

Unified powerhouse creates privacy centric visitor profiling and
comprehensive online advertising solutions with worldwide distribution

Engage Technologies(tm), the leading provider of online precision
marketing technology, and Accipiter, Inc., an industry leading ad
management provider, today announced they have signed on thirty new
customers and have completed their merger. The new powerhouse will
retain the Engage Technologies namesake and be headquartered in
Andover, Massachusetts. The company also has a European operations
including, Accipiter Ltd., now Engage Technologies UK. Corporations
world-wide can now turn to one strategic partner, who is dedicated to
offering standards-based online marketing and advertising solutions
resulting in targeted campaigns and increased return on investment.

The new customers to benefit from the combined product offerings
available through the merger include; 1&1 Dialog, AdValue,
Ancestry.com, Carlton Online, InterAd, IPC Magazines, ITN,
HealthStreet, Kermit Ventures, Net Noir, Ostgota, Scotland Online,
Sony Online Entertainment, Teleport, Tkom, Upsala, USA Networks, Yum
Yum, and ZD Europe. With the addition of these new customers, Engage
technology is now installed at over 2000 leading Web sites worldwide
such as; beeb@ the bbc, CNET, Cyberian Outpost, Happy Puppy, Lycos,
Microsoft, Nando.net, Prodigy, and WebTV.

Although having only recently completed the formal merger of
companies, Engage has been marketing integrated product offerings
since April of this year. Engages' Precision Profiling technology has
been seamlessly integrated into the Accipiter Online Advertising
products, which include Accipiter AdManager and Accipiter AdBureau,
for profile-enabled ad targeting on the Web.

The Precision Profiling products help corporations dramatically
increase the relevance of their Web site advertising, editorial and
commercial content for both first-time and repeat visitors by
providing comprehensive anonymous, behavior-based visitor profiling
technology. Engage ProfileServer allows customers to build
site-centric (local) profiles and/or access global profiles from
Engage Knowledge, a web-wide database containing 30 Million anonymous
user profiles which reflect behavioral interests across 800 top-level
interest categories, such as Music, Sports, or Hobbies. Integrating
profiling with online advertising software offers industry-leading
functionality to create Web visitor profiles for use in real-time
marketing and advertising applications. "The solutions from Engage and
Accipiter complement one-another and the Accipiter customer base is
excited to reap the benefits of the seamless integration of visitor
profiling technology into online advertising solutions," said Schaut.

Providing the industry's largest, most comprehensive solution of
anonymous data, the Engage Precision Profiling software solution is
built with a flexible open architecture. This allows industry partners
and customers to easily modify their products for quick, seamless
integration and compatibility. Through its Precision Partner Program,
Engage already works with the industry's most notable companies on
multiple levels. Most recently announced was compatibility with
Millward Brown Interactives' new VOYAGER Profile product. Engage will
integrate VOYAGER Profile with Accipiter AdManager allowing customers
to serve campaigns that are VOYAGER profile-enabled for seamless
audience analysis of online advertising.

Integrated Industry Leadership

Executive teams from Engage and Accipiter seamlessly integrated
the two organizations to include worldwide field offices with
extensive sales, telesales, development, and marketing units,
including the former Accipiter headquarters in Raleigh, North
Carolina. Paul Schaut remains CEO of Engage Technologies running the
day-to-day operations, and Chris Evans, founder of Accipiter, has been
elected Vice Chairman and will be instrumental in driving the vision
and direction of the company. "If the sign of a good merger is how
smoothly the teams work together, then this is the best merger I've
ever seen," says Chris Evans.

Peter Chaplin has been hired to run the London field office as
managing director, working closely with Charles Ashley, general
manager, and the rest of the Accipiter Ltd. executive management team.
Peter Chaplin brings more than 15 years experience of working for
International software companies in senior Sales and Marketing roles.
Carlton Online, a new international company within the Carlton
Communications Plc media group formed to establish new businesses on
the Internet, will soon launch three new sites which benefit from the
combined suite of Engage / Accipiter products. "The ability to analyze
web audiences and target individual profiles is proving to be a big
draw for European customers," said Chaplin.

About Engage Technologies:

Engage Technologies offers high-value Web advertising and
marketing solutions that enable customers to anonymously profile and
reach their online audience. Engage's recently integrated advertising
management solutions from Accipiter, including Accipiter AdManager and
Accipiter AdBureau, allow sites to generate revenue through online ad
sales and manages the process for over 2000 leading Web sites
including CNET, Lycos, MSN, and ZD Europe. The company's Web visitor
Precision Profiling technology helps corporations dramatically
increase the relevance of their Web site's advertising, editorial and
commercial content for both first-time and repeat visitors.

Engage sets the benchmark for privacy on the Web, balancing the
needs of online marketers to deliver the best message to the right
audience, while protecting individual identity. Engage is a corporate
sponsor of TRUSTe (www.truste.org), an active member of the World Wide
Web Consortium (www.W3.org), and the Internet Engineering Task Force
(IETF), and has developed and submitted one of the few technical
specifications for privacy standards on the Web. Corporate
headquarters is located at 100 Brickstone Square, Andover, MA 01810.
Field offices in Chicago, Japan, Los Angeles, London, New York,
Raleigh, and San Francisco. Additional information is available on the
company's Web site, www.engage.com.
